What is a cold forming tool design engineer?

A Cold Forming Tool Design Engineer is responsible for designing and developing tooling used in the cold forming process, which shapes metal without heating. They create detailed engineering drawings, select suitable materials, and optimize tool performance to improve production efficiency and product quality. This role requires knowledge of manufacturing processes, CAD software, and material properties. Engineers often collaborate with production teams, suppliers, and quality control to ensure tooling meets design specifications and industry standards.

What are some common challenges faced by cold forming tool design engineers in their daily work?

Cold Forming Tool Design Engineers often encounter challenges such as optimizing designs for manufacturability, ensuring tool durability under high-stress forming conditions, and balancing tight project timelines with rigorous quality standards. They must frequently troubleshoot and refine tool designs based on feedback from production teams or unexpected issues that arise during trial runs. Collaboration with cross-functional teams—including production, quality, and maintenance staff—is essential to resolve issues quickly and keep projects moving forward. This dynamic environment helps engineers build a versatile skill set and gain valuable experience in both technical and practical aspects of manufacturing.

What are the key skills and qualifications needed to thrive in the cold forming tool design engineer position, and why are they important?

To excel as a Cold Forming Tool Design Engineer, you need a solid background in mechanical engineering, experience with cold forming processes, and strong skills in CAD software. Familiarity with simulation tools such as AutoCAD, SolidWorks, and finite element analysis (FEA) platforms, as well as relevant certifications or exposure to manufacturing environments, is commonly required. Attention to detail, problem-solving abilities, and effective communication are crucial soft skills for this role. These competencies ensure precise, efficient tool designs, successful project collaboration, and consistent production quality in a demanding manufacturing setting.

Job description

NVIDIA is looking for a Senior CPU Tooling and Design Automation Engineer! Do you want to help drive the development of CPU technology for architectures used for artificial intelligence (AI) / deep learning (DL), high-performance computing (HPC), cloud service providers (CSP), gaming, virtual reality, and autonomous vehicles? Come join the CPU tooling and design automation team and help us push boundaries for all our CPU products!

What you'll be doing:

  • Work on CAD tools development for the CPU/Fabric teams to improve efficiency

  • Develop Network-on-Chip (NoC)/SoC tooling, working closely with architects, chip leads and designers

  • Push the frontiers of NoC/SoC tooling to enable productivity improvements

  • Understand the chip design flow and distill this knowledge into feature requirements for tooling

  • Develop complex automation involving advanced graph algorithms leading towards more push-button solutions

  • Work with teams throughout the company (Architects, RTL, PD etc.) on implementing cross-team solutions to achieve project targets

  • Drive cross-team methodologies for deployment of this tooling

What We Need To See:

  • Bachelor's degree in Computer Engineering or Electrical Engineering (or equivalent experience)

  • 5+ years of relevant work experience in EDA tool development and developing flows

  • Proficiency with EDA style databases and basic graph algorithms

  • Experience with build flows such as Make and scripting languages

  • Experience deploying in-house EDA tools across groups, solving flow issues etc.

  • Strong interpersonal, communication and teamwork skills.

  • A drive to continuously learn and expand architectural breadth and depth

Ways to stand out from the crowd:

  • Background with Network-on-Chip tooling is a plus

  • Experience with netlist level tools is a plus

Your base salary will be determined based on your location, experience, and the pay of employees in similar positions. The base salary range is 136,000 USD - 218,500 USD for Level 3, and 168,000 USD - 264,500 USD for Level 4.
